Output 71d764b5c7a21d5a9bdbbe643b260ec797d077eb1ea368da1faabf6d8a0c0f1e:0

value
29749383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e2ede9e28c3e32b09af352326f5f57828c42198 OP_EQUAL
address
3AH1b8etZV7EtdSeYFMYKMRUuX59M5VKEh
transaction
71d764b5c7a21d5a9bdbbe643b260ec797d077eb1ea368da1faabf6d8a0c0f1e
spent
true